How To Choose The Best CBD Isolate Oil For Your Needs

With the craze over CBD products have come several versions of this powerful therapeutic aid. From full spectrum CBDs that contain hundreds of compounds to CBD isolates which just feature a single compound in a highly concentrated formula, it can get quite confusing over which one is best for you.

Then after deciding, you need to know what qualities to look for so you can ensure you’re getting the best of the best. Fortunately, we’re doing all that for you.

Today, we are focusing on CBD isolate, from how you can find the best version of it to whether this form is best for you.

Third-Party Lab Tested

Any reputable CBD company will have their CBD products regularly tested by an independent lab for purity and potency. They will then make these results available, allowing you to confirm the product was created properly and is safe for consumption.

CO2 Extraction Method

While there are several methods used to extract CBD from hemp, CO2 extraction is generally considered the safest and most effective method.

Organic Hemp

While CBD isolate is cleared away from all the other compounds, you still want to see it derived from organically grown hemp plants.

Should You Choose Full Spectrum CBD Instead?

Unlike CBD isolate that only contains the compound cannabidiol, full spectrum CBD contains hundreds of other compounds the cannabis plant produces. Many of the compounds have their own health properties too! And while many times they are weaker than cannabidiol, some have the unique abilities CBD doesn’t. For example, some of those compounds make it easier for the body to absorb cannabidiol.

Here are a few reasons you may prefer full spectrum CBD:

The entourage effect: The compounds in full-spectrum CBD oil work together synergistically in what’s known as the entourage effect. This means that the combined effect of all the cannabinoids, terpenes, and flavonoids is often more effective than CBD alone, especially when used for general health or multiple conditions.

More potential health benefits: Full-spectrum CBD oil additionally contains cannabinoids like THC, CBG, and CBN, which have their own health benefits. For example, THC has been shown to have pain-relieving and anti-inflammatory properties similar to CBD, but they operate on different pathways, meaning together they can cover more ground. Better absorption: Some of the compounds in full spectrum CBD can open up the blood-brain barrier to accommodate CBD’s larger size.

There are many situations where CBD isolate is preferred, such as if you need to avoid THC due to drug testing or if you’re sensitive to other compounds in full-spectrum CBD oil.

All-in-all, there is no reason you can’t use both CBD isolate and full spectrum CBD together for the best of both worlds!
